How do you measure using a liquid measuring cup?
1. pour ingredient into liquid measuring cup
2. check for accuracy at eye level
are 3 ways to put out a grease fire
smoother with a lid, baking soda or fire extinguisher
Where should frozen meat be thawed?
in the refrigerator

Explain how to correctly measure flour.
1. use dry measuring cup
2. level off using a straight edge knife
when pasta is tender but firm , means "to the tooth" in Italian
What is Al Dente
What are the steps for using the oven in class
stand to the side, use 2 oven mitts, warn others that you are opening the oven
What are the main parts of a recipe?
title, ingredients/amounts, directions, equipment, time, temperature, yield
